predictive-failure-analysis-of-spindle-motor-cutting-oil-condition-monitoring-of-grinding-machine- icon predictive-failure-analysis-of-spindle-motor-cutting-oil-condition-monitoring-of-grinding-machine-

With the advent of Industry 4.0, manufacturing industries are competing to adopt intelligent machining systems into their processes to get on high-performance delivery of tasks in the least possible time limits. The implementation of condition-based monitoring systems to reduce machine downtime caused due to unavoidable machine breakdowns is the most cardinal step toward the smart manufacturing process. Such unplanned downtimes of machines cause hefty production loss and increased maintenance costs. Most of the breakdowns occur due to bearing failure or spindle misalignment due to wear and tear over time the service life of the motor. To predict the spindle failure various vibration analysis methodologies are present in the case to analyse the wear limit of the spindle through structural vibrations produced during the running condition. The objective of the article is to propose a vibration analysis of spindle using Learning Vector Quantization (LVQ) law and Artificial Intelligence models to predict the failure before wear limit of the spindle, thereby it will provide a self-maintenance capability to the machine, at a cheaper cost focusing on cutting fluids using smart sensors incorporated over Artificial Intelligence models & Machine Learning algorithm to predict the critical concentration of contamination of filtered oil used for grinding operation by various manufacturers. The algorithm is mathematically modelled and the simulated results are obtained for the realization of the model. The model is tested under various test conditions from best to worst and the results are found to be more promising than the current existing conventional system.
